> You can use this method.
>
> Goto HKLM\Software\Policies\Microsoft\Windows\WindowsUp date
>
>
> Add a DWord called "DoNotAllowXPSP2"
>
> If the value is '1' delivery of Windows XP SP2 via WU and AU is disabled.
>
> If the value is not '1' or if the registry setting doesn't exist, the system
> will be able to get Windows XP SP2 if the Windows Update site is accessible
> or if AU is configured to get updates from Windows Update.

Relevant for this registry value:
<quote>
Please note that the mechanism to temporarily disable delivery of Windows XP
SP2 will be available for a period of 120 days (4 months) from August 16. At
the end of this period, Windows XP SP2 will be delivered to all Windows XP and
Windows XP Service Pack 1-based systems -- WU and AU will simply ignore the
presence of the blocking mechanism.
